在Echarts里面写
//js动态加载
var selected_item = {};
for(var i =0; i < this.ychushi_five.length; i++){
var key_name = this.ychushi_five[i].name;
console.log(key_name)
if(i >9){
console.log( selected_item[key_name])
selected_item[key_name] = false;
}else{
selected_item[key_name] = true;
}
};
console.log(selected_item)
option.legend.selected = selected_item
// 使用刚指定的配置项和数据显示图表。
myChart.setOption(option);

本文介绍如何在Echarts中通过JavaScript动态加载图例选择状态,实现前10个图例默认选中,其余默认不选中的效果。通过遍历数据源,设置selected_item对象的属性来控制图例的选中状态。
4922

被折叠的 条评论
为什么被折叠?



